The reinsurance industry, often overshadowed by the more widely known insurance sector, remains a mystery to many young individuals. However, this industry plays a crucial role in reducing uncertainty for organisations and managing and controlling their risks. SCOR, a global reinsurer, offers a diverse range of innovative solutions to its clients to help them manage risk. At the core of its operations lies “The Art & Science of Risk”, where SCOR leverages its industry recognised expertise and cutting-edge financial solutions to contribute to the welfare and resilience of society. With three distinct business units – Property & Casualty, Life & Health, and Investments – SCOR operates in around 30 countries, employing over 3,000 highly skilled professionals. These experts provide services to more than 4,000 clients worldwide, helping them navigate the complex world of insurance and reinsurance to manage their risk exposure effectively. By staying true to its core values of expertise, partnership, and innovation, SCOR has established itself as a leading player in the reinsurance industry, contributing to the stability and growth of the global economy.

A variety of opportunities

For young professionals seeking a career in the insurance and reinsurance industry, SCOR offers a variety of early career opportunities aimed at making the sector more accessible. These opportunities include internships, apprenticeships and graduate trainee contracts, which provide valuable on-the-job learning, study support, mentoring programs and networking events.

SCOR is committed to an inclusive culture of learning and development, recognising the importance of investing in the next generation of diverse leaders. Through its early career programs, SCOR aims to attract young talent and equip them with the skills and knowledge needed to succeed in the dynamic and challenging world of insurance.

In 2022, SCOR launched its Summer Internship Programme in the UK as a part of its Diversity and Inclusion initiative. The company welcomed its first cohort last summer in collaboration with the African-Caribbean Insurance Network (ACIN) and the 10,000 Black Interns campaigns. The aim of the programme was to provide opportunities for young professionals from underrepresented diverse background to gain an insight into the wide variety of careers available within the sector and giving these individuals the chance to work alongside specialists and build their networks by spending time in different areas of the business. Throughout this eight-week learning experience, the interns developed valuable skills, both professional and personal.
